  1. 4 days ago · YouTube, Web site for sharing videos. It was registered on February 14, 2005, by Steve Chen, Chad Hurley, and Jawed Karim, three former employees of the American e-commerce company PayPal. They had the idea that ordinary people would enjoy sharing their ‘home videos.’

  7. 5 days ago · May 29, 2024. Steve Chen, the co-founder and former Chief Technology Officer of YouTube, has recently ventured into supporting a unique memecoin project. This project, dubbed Pajamas (PAJAMAS), draws its inspiration from one of the earliest cat videos uploaded to YouTube back in 2005, which featured Chen’s own cat.
